The Impact on Relationships and Social Life
Gambling often affects interpersonal relationships, as individuals may prioritize their gaming activities over family and friends. This behavior can lead to a breakdown in trust and communication, straining relationships significantly. Loved ones may feel neglected or hurt, contributing to a toxic cycle of guilt and shame for the gambler.
Furthermore, social isolation is a common consequence of gambling addiction. As individuals withdraw from their social circles, they may find themselves struggling with loneliness. The lack of social support can exacerbate existing mental health issues, making recovery even more challenging. Reconnecting with supportive relationships is crucial for those looking to overcome the negative impact of gambling on their well-being.
Understanding the Triggers
Understanding the psychological triggers that lead to gambling is vital for addressing its impact on mental well-being. Stress, boredom, and escapism are common motivations for individuals who turn to gambling as a way to cope with life’s pressures. Recognizing these triggers can be the first step toward healthier coping mechanisms and avoiding high-stakes scenarios that may lead to adverse mental health outcomes.
Additionally, environmental factors such as easy access to gambling platforms and peer influences can play a significant role in encouraging gambling behavior. Being aware of these influences can help individuals make informed choices about their gambling habits and seek help when necessary, ultimately leading to a more balanced and healthy life.
The Role of Support Systems
Support systems are crucial for individuals struggling with the mental health impacts of gambling. Family members, friends, and professional counselors can offer vital encouragement and understanding, making it easier for individuals to confront their gambling issues. Engaging in support groups can also provide a sense of community, allowing individuals to share experiences and coping strategies.
Additionally, mental health professionals can assist in developing personalized treatment plans that address both gambling behavior and underlying mental health conditions. Therapy options, including cognitive-behavioral therapy, have proven effective in helping individuals modify their thought patterns and behaviors related to gambling, facilitating recovery and promoting mental well-being.
